What is Fantasy Basketball?

Fantasy basketball is a game in which participants act as team owners, drafting real NBA players to form their roster. The performance of these players in actual games translates into points for the fantasy teams based on a pre-defined scoring system. The goal is to accumulate the highest points over the course of a season or a set period.

Each fantasy league has its unique rules and scoring systems, making it crucial for players to understand the specifics before joining. Some leagues may focus on traditional statistics such as points, rebounds, and assists, while others may include advanced metrics like Player Efficiency Rating (PER) or true shooting percentage.

Getting Started with Fantasy Basketball

Choosing a Fantasy League

Before diving into fantasy basketball, it's essential to choose a league that fits your preferences. Here are some options:

  • Public Leagues: Open to anyone and a great way to get started.
  • Private Leagues: Invite-only leagues usually consist of friends or family.
  • Keeper Leagues: Players keep a portion of their roster from year to year.
  • Dynasty Leagues: Similar to keeper leagues but with a long-term commitment to rosters.

Understanding Scoring Systems

Different leagues may adopt various scoring formats. The most common types include:

  • Points-Based: Players earn points for statistical achievements.
  • Category-Based: Teams compete in specific categories (e.g., rebounds, assists).
  • Head-to-Head: Teams face off each week, with the winner based on total points or categories.

Drafting Strategies for Fantasy Basketball

The draft is one of the most critical components of fantasy basketball. Here are some strategies to keep in mind:

Preparation is Key

Research player rankings, injury reports, and potential breakout candidates. Prepare a cheat sheet or utilize drafting tools to stay organized during the draft.

Know Your League’s Scoring System

Tailor your picks based on the scoring system. For example, if your league rewards three-pointers heavily, prioritize sharpshooters.

Managing Your Roster Throughout the Season

Once the season begins, effective roster management is vital. Here are some tips:

Monitor Player Performance

Stay informed about player performance and injuries. Utilize websites like ESPN or Rotoworld for up-to-date information.

Make Strategic Waiver Wire Moves

Be proactive in adding and dropping players based on performance trends. The waiver wire can be a goldmine for finding underperforming stars or breakout players.

Trading Players in Fantasy Basketball

Trading is a common practice in fantasy basketball and can significantly impact your team’s performance. Here are some guidelines:

Evaluate Trade Offers Carefully

Assess the value of players involved in trades. Consider factors like performance, injury history, and positional needs.

Timing is Everything

Trade at the right moments, such as before a player’s return from injury or during a player’s hot streak to maximize value.

Understanding Player Stats and Rankings

To succeed in fantasy basketball, you must understand player statistics and rankings. Here are some key metrics to consider:

  • Points (PTS): Total points scored by a player.
  • Rebounds (REB): Total rebounds grabbed by a player.
  • Assists (AST): Total assists recorded by a player.
  • Field Goal Percentage (FG%): Efficiency of a player’s shooting.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Even seasoned players make mistakes. Here are some common pitfalls to avoid:

  • Neglecting Injuries: Failing to monitor injuries can lead to poor roster decisions.
  • Overvaluing Past Performance: Players can have hot and cold streaks; focus on current performance trends.
  • Ignoring Matchups: Analyze matchups before setting your lineup.

Staying updated on trends in the fantasy basketball landscape is crucial for success. Some current trends include:

  • Increased Emphasis on Three-Point Shooting: The NBA's shift toward perimeter shooting has influenced fantasy strategies.
  • Player Position Flexibility: Many players now have dual-position eligibility, offering more roster flexibility.
